Tour Overview

This 9-day European Panorama leads you from London to France, Switzerland, and Italy. Breeze through history like never before as you dash from London to Paris on the high-speed Eurostar train, drive past the Fontainebleau Forest and the vineyards of châteaux-dotted Burgundy on your way to the Swiss Alps. Enjoy a funicular ride through the walled Italian town of Bergamo, feel the wind in your hair on a private water taxi through Venice’s Grand Canal, and cruise through the olive-clad Tuscan Hills on your way to Rome. Our engaging Tour Directors bring the history, art, and legends of each city to life with exceptional knowledge, unique perspectives, and seldom heard tales.

PLUS, your tour includes your choice of an excursion in Dijon so you can plan your day your way.

TOUR HIGHLIGHT
Sculptor Bertel Thorvaldsen’s Lion Monument in Lucerne is a moving commemoration of the Swiss Guards who were massacred in 1792 during the French Revolution. As one of Switzerland’s most iconic monuments, more than a million visitors stand before this touching tribute each year. One such visitor, Mark Twain, described the sculpture of a mortally wounded lion as "the saddest and most moving piece of rock in the world."

TOUR HIGHLIGHT
Stand in awe and wonder amid one of mankind’s greatest artistic achievements in the Sistine Chapel. Hear how in 1508, a young Michelangelo was commissioned by Pope Julius II to decorate the chapel’s ceiling – a request not welcomed by the 33-year-old sculptor. Michelangelo’s 4-year project was indeed one of physical pain and psychological distress, while painting from scaffolds high above the sanctuary floor. Nevertheless, he created what is considered the most famous ceiling in the world, depicting the Creation of Adam in striking fresco style
